时间:2023-08-11 来源:网络 人气:
僵尸进程是在操作系统中常见的一种现象,它们占据着系统资源linux系统如何清理和避免僵尸进程?,降低了系统的性能。为了保持系统的稳定和高效运行linux系统如何清理和避免僵尸进程?,我们需要学会如何清理和避免僵尸进程。下面小编将为大家介绍几个简单而有效的方法。
首先,我们可以使用命令行工具来清理僵尸进程。在终端中输入"psaux|grep'Z'"命令可以列出当前系统中存在的所有僵尸进程。接着,使用"kill-9PID"命令,将PID替换为具体的进程ID,即可强制终止相应的僵尸进程。通过这种方式,我们可以快速清理掉僵尸进程,释放系统资源。
电脑进程清理大师_linux系统如何清理和避免僵尸进程?_linux命令大全进程
其次,在编写程序时,我们应该注意合理地处理子进程。一个常见的错误是父进程没有及时回收子进程导致其变成僵尸进程。为了避免这种情况发生,我们可以使用wait()函数或者waitpid()函数来等待子进程结束,并及时回收它们的资源。这样可以有效地防止僵尸进程的产生。
另外,定期检查和更新操作系统也是避免僵尸进程的重要措施之一。随着系统的运行,可能会出现一些未知的bug或者不稳定因素,这些都有可能导致僵尸进程的产生。通过定期检查和更新操作系统,我们可以及时修复这些问题,减少僵尸进程的出现。